Description

This LLB (Hons) Law is ideal for anyone interested in looking to become a barrister or solicitor. From criminal law to real property law and enforceable contracts, you'll learn all aspects of the law system. The course will also prepare you in part for the new Solicitors Qualifying Exam (SQE).
Law is a widely recognised and highly respected subject and the knowledge gained will open up many opportunities for you to develop your career, both inside and outside the legal field.
The LLB (Hons) Law is a Qualifying Law Degree (QLD) approved by the relevant legal professional bodies and is the first step if you are considering practising law professionally.
The LLB (Hons) Law is made up of the following modules and upon completion, is equal to a total of 360 credits. CertHE is available for this course, equal to a total of 120 credits.
• Legal Skills and Context
• Criminal Law
• Public Law
• Contract Law
• Law of Tort
• Land Law
• European Union Law
• Company Law
• Legal Professions and Services


A shorter 16-month CertHE is also available at 120 credits.

Requirements

At University of Essex Online, we believe everyone should be able to access education. That’s why we take both academic and work-based experience into account when deciding if a student is eligible for a course. All our potential students are assessed individually by a dedicated Admissions team, who’ll determine whether they’re right for either our academic, open or work experience entry route onto our courses.
